Where the money goes
Supporting the Central Plains Dairy Foundation (CPDF):
Proceeds from the golf tournament are channeled into the CPDF endowment fund.
Scholarships & Grants
The Foundation uses these funds to provide college scholarships, educational grants, and initiatives promoting diversity, resilience, sustainability, communication, and community development in the dairy industry.
Reinvestment in Dairy Industry
Because it’s a fundraiser, the money helps ensure CPDF can continue its work of equipping future dairy leaders and supporting innovative programs.
